Kaitlin was also at the party, and so was Justin. Again, I thought Justin had no chance, but he was relentless. Earlier, he brought Kaitlin a teddy bear, and although she seemed to sneer at it, his persistence was endearing, and Kaitlin decided to go back to Santa Barbara with him. She goes to tell her mom, and if you were wondering if the producers would forget about her for another two years, rest assured, it doesn't look that way. She told her mom that everybody would be seeing a lot more of her. Although I think the Kaitlin story fell apart towards the end, and this whole Justin taking her home thing was unnecessary, I do like her character, so maybe whenever her mom runs out of money and can't pay tuition, she'll come back to Harbor.

After Kaitlin left, Julie was left to contemplate what her future would be. She couldn't even enjoy her own party. They were serving oysters, but like she said, if she is going to swallow something that disgusting, there needs to be something in it for her, you know, besides making you horny. Something like a new car or perhaps an engagement ring. Luckily for Julie, it looked like she was going to have some swallows with benefits soon. Dr. Roberts finally finds her, and apologizes to her for not going with his instincts. He knew that they have complicated lives, but he wants to try and make it work, and it starts with asking Julie to be his Valentine.

Wow, is there anybody who is going to go home from this event alone? Well, Ryan was there without Marissa, but after having a talk with Kirsten, he decided to visit his favorite girl on the way home. But you know what, his favorite girl appears to be Sadie. Yes, I know Marissa has been a huge bitch to him, but there is a way to fix it, and it starts with getting as far away from the Harper family tree as possible. Sticking with Sadie can only lead to trouble, and trouble's name is Volchok. He can't leave Sadie alone, but Ryan is there and so everything is going to be OK.

Seriously, your girlfriend needs you, Ryan. So why are you with Sadie?

So, I have to say, this episode was only average. We didn't really have to get rid of Kaitlin (how is her mom paying for tuition at her school?), but that wasn't a huge deal. I am a just a little more than confused why this Marissa and Ryan thing has to be drawn out. OK, fine, she isn't ready to move on, but do we really have to have this Sadie sideshow? And do we have to add the Volchok sideshow to it? I think there was enough going on without them. I am hoping that it all plays out well, but we'll have to wait a few weeks before a new episode to find out where it's going.
